Makhane Ki Kheer

Makhane ki kheer is mostly prepared during festivals like Navratri, Deewali, Vijaydashmi etc in India. This Kheer is considered as rajbhog of the God hence mostly prepared during these auspicious occasions.



Recipe Ingredients

* Milk - 1 litre

* Sugar - 1 cup

* Makhane - 50g

* Almonds (cut to pieces) - 10

* Cashew nuts (cut to pieces) - 10

* Pistas (cut to pieces) - 8

* Cardamom (small) Powder - 1 tsp

* Desi Ghee - 1 tbsp



Preparation

Take a bowl and keep boiling the milk till it reduces to half it's quantity. Add sugar and stir till it dissolves completely.

In a pan saute makhane in desi ghee till they turns little brown. Then add these to milk and cook for few more minutes and let it cool down.

Serve chilled after garnishing with almonds, cashews and pistas.
